HOW TO EXTRUDE TOUGH BERYLLIUM SHAPES

Journal Article · · Precision Metal Molding
OSTI ID:4141878
A technique is described for extruding sintered Be billets utilizing a cast Stellite die and a mica-based lubricant, Neorolene. Applications include spiral-finned tubing for atomic reactors and extrusion development of complex shapes of Mo and W. (Rev. Metal Lit., 20: No. 12, Dec. 1963)
